The character designer hired for "Hong Kong Phooey" series was the cartoonist Marty Murphy, notorious for his artworks published on Playboy magazine. This says quite a bit about the design of Rosemary the telephone operator. :)

Funfact: this was kind of a reboot of the series, as the comic actually started in 1976 as "Jon". Later on Jim Davies realized Garfield had more comedic potential out of the two, and turned him into the star of the strips, with a proper redesign.

Odie was originally named "Spot", but Jim Davies decided to change it after learning that Mort Walker (creator of Beetle Bailey) also had a dog named Spot in his comic 'Boner's Ark'.
